验证视图状态 MAC 失败,从客户端检测到有潜在危险的Request.Form值的解决方法

来源:互联网 发布:leslie矩阵需要 编辑:程序博客网 时间:2024/06/10 04:08

验证视图状态 MAC 失败

 

修改当前页面的@page属性,添加enableEventValidation='false' enableViewStateMac='false'
或者在web.config里添加<pages enableEventValidation='false' enableViewStateMac='false' />

 

 

从客户端检测到有潜在危险的Request.Form值的解决方法

报错显示"从客户端检测到有潜在危险的Request.Form 值"的解决方案:
1、web.config文件<system.web>后面加入这一句:   <pages validateRequest="false"/>
       示例:
<?xml version="1.0" encoding="gb2312" ?>
<configuration>
   <system.web>
       <pages validateRequest="false"/>
   </system.web>
</configuration>

2、在*.aspx文件头的Page中加入validateRequest="false",示例如下:
<%@ Page validateRequest="false" language="c#" Codebehind="index.aspx.cs" AutoEventWireup="false"  Inherits="MyBBS.WebForm1" %>


原创粉丝点击